| 12th May 2009 | Day for Dave 2009 |
| On 8th May 2009, the second 'Day for Dave' charity golf day was held in memory of Dave Brownlee, a close friend and golfing partner of Jon Isaacs. Support from friends and former colleagues of Dave was superb, and the total raised this year was a massive £2,017.41 which has been donated in equal portions to Cancer Research UK and to the charitable fund of Warwick-based Education for Health. Prizes and trophies were again donated by Isaacs Financial Services, and were presented to team and individual winners after the evening dinner. | |

| 30th June 2008 | Corporate Chartered Financial Planners Marque |
| We are proud to announce that the Chartered Insurance Institute has awarded Isaacs Financial Services Limited the prestigious 'Corporate Chartered Financial Planners' title. Chartered status is an exclusive title only awarded to firms which meet rigorous criteria relating to professionalism and capability. All Chartered Financial Planners commit to the CII's Code of Ethics and Conduct, reinforcing the highest standards of professional practice in their business dealings. To date, only just over 100 companies have achieved Chartered status in the UK, indicating that this is a highly excusive award, reserved for the leading firms within the financial services market. | |
